Best show ever and why
Years ago in December, the Handcrafters Northville show. They knew how to get the buying customers in back then. Then they moved to show location and quality of work offered. Over the years customer base dropped and change of management and ownership has severely changed the show. I sculpt each piece of my work and fire in electric kiln I cannot compete with $6 items.
Worst show ever and why
there are many shows I would never want to do again the main reason JUNK and the customers are getting dummied down to not want anymore of anything. Thus they buy a piece of junk to take home as a memento. Mainly since they see so many others getting junk also. At the time it makes them feel entertained.
